The largest vein in the body is known as the vena cava. The vena cava is divided into two main branches, the superior vena cava and the inferior vena cava. While the superior vena cava brings deoxygenated blood from the upper body to the heart, the inferior vena cava conveys deoxygenated blood from the lower body to the heart. The proper functioning of both veins is essential for the circulation and steady flow of blood within the organism.
